Missions

Through the Church Resource Service Council and Interfaith , Bethel and Emmanuel are involved in various outreach projects in the community of the Northern Neck. 

Both churches are actively involved in Meals on Wheels, Habitat for Humanity, The Mattaponi Health Clinic, The Free Health Clinic of Lancaster County, and The Heart Haven Home in Kilmarnock.  Both Churches are also blessed in their Local Outreach by support of the Jesse Ball Dupont Foundation.


Both the United Methodist Men and The United Methodist Women are very active in support of missions locally and globally. 

An annual Missions Festival is held to inform and involve the congregation as a whole.

The Congregation is currently involved in raising funds for Nothing But Nets to provide mosquito nets for children.
